91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

MySQL高可用架構設計

發布時間:2024-10-19 17:22:56 來源:億速云 閱讀:85 作者:小樊 欄目:MySQL數據庫

MySQL高可用架構設計旨在確保數據庫在遭遇故障或維護時仍能保持服務的連續性和數據的完整性。以下是一些常見的高可用架構設計及其特點:

MySQL Replication

  • 異步復制:主服務器在寫入數據后即認為操作完成,而不等待從服務器確認。
  • 半同步復制:在半同步復制模式下,主服務器在提交事務時會等待至少一個從服務器確認接收到數據。
  • 延遲復制:可以配置從服務器延遲一定時間接收主服務器的數據,用于防止誤操作等場景。
  • 適用場景:讀密集型應用、數據備份和容災、業務分布。

MySQL Group Replication (MGR)

  • 多主復制:允許多個節點同時處理讀寫請求,提高系統的吞吐量和可靠性。
  • 自動故障轉移:當某個節點發生故障時,Group Replication會自動重新配置集群,確保服務的連續性。
  • 強一致性:使用分布式協議確保數據在所有節點之間的一致性,避免數據沖突和不一致。
  • 適用場景:高可用性需求、分布式系統、自動化管理。

MySQL InnoDB Cluster

  • 自動故障轉移:在主節點出現故障時,系統可以自動將讀寫請求切換到可用的從節點。
  • 強一致性:利用Group Replication確保所有節點的數據一致性。
  • 讀寫分離:支持讀寫分離,提高系統的讀性能。
  • 簡化管理:通過MySQL Shell和AdminAPI進行自動化管理,簡化集群的部署和運維。

MySQL InnoDB ClusterSet

  • 跨地域高可用:通過多個地理位置的集群實現跨地域的高可用性和容災能力。
  • 一致性協調:ClusterSet提供一致性協調,確保跨地域集群間數據的一致性。

MHA (Master High Availability)

  • 工作原理:MHA由MHA Manager和MHA Node組成,負責監控MySQL集群的狀態并在主庫故障時自動進行故障轉移。
  • 優缺點:優點包括高可用性和數據一致性;缺點包括單點故障和配置復雜性。

MMM (Multi-Master Replication Manager)

  • 工作原理:MMM通過監控MySQL實例的狀態來實現故障檢測和自動故障轉移。
  • 優缺點:優點包括高可用性和負載均衡;缺點包括數據一致性和配置復雜性。

Galera Cluster

  • 工作原理:基于同步復制,確保所有節點上的數據完全一致。
  • 優缺點:優點包括數據一致性和自動故障轉移;缺點包括性能消耗和全冗余存儲。

在設計MySQL高可用架構時,需要根據具體的業務需求、硬件環境和團隊的技術能力來選擇合適的復制、集群和備份技術。同時,還需要考慮到技術的穩定性和可擴展性等因素。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

金川县| 久治县| 沛县| 永定县| 保亭| 白沙| 封丘县| 景谷| 新津县| 唐海县| 广汉市| 龙岩市| 荃湾区| 沁水县| 鸡西市| 广德县| 青阳县| 通城县| 罗平县| 余庆县| 江孜县| 台北县| 织金县| 平顶山市| 曲阜市| 乌什县| 香格里拉县| 大邑县| 尉氏县| 永清县| 哈密市| 吉安县| 定州市| 信宜市| 栾城县| 保山市| 天津市| 长汀县| 紫金县| 永仁县| 新竹县|